From: Paul Cuzner Date: Thu, 6 Jul 2017 23:25:23 +0000 (+1200) Subject: mon: added debug messages to aid in diagnostics X-Git-Tag: v1.0~44^2~6 X-Git-Url: http://git-server-git.apps.pok.os.sepia.ceph.com/?a=commitdiff_plain;h=912dfbb65332aabcfdd52d21e9f586173c771a3f;p=cephmetrics.git mon: added debug messages to aid in diagnostics --- diff --git a/collectors/mon.py b/collectors/mon.py index 7534326..4909475 100644 --- a/collectors/mon.py +++ b/collectors/mon.py @@ -258,6 +258,7 @@ class Mon(BaseCollector): pool_list = self.get_pools() mon_list = sorted(monitors.keys()) my_pools = Mon._select_pools(pool_list, mon_list) + self.logger.debug("Pools to scan : {}".format(','.join(my_pools))) threads = [] start = time.time() @@ -267,7 +268,7 @@ class Mon(BaseCollector): thread.start() threads.append(thread) - # wait for all threads + # wait for all threads to complete for thread in threads: thread.join() @@ -275,6 +276,7 @@ class Mon(BaseCollector): self.elapsed_log_msg("rbd scans", (end - start)) total_rbds = sum([thread.num_rbds for thread in threads]) + self.logger.debug("total rbds found : {}".format(total_rbds)) for thread in threads: del thread